WebFor example, use inclusive pronouns like “they” and “theirs” in official materials to avoid any perception of gender bias. Eliminate any language that might be considered derogatory, oppressive, or culturally insensitive, and encourage all employees to do the same. WebApr 30, 2024 · Examples of Inclusivity in Education Inclusion efforts in education may mean: A variety of learning formats Multiple times to take assessments Books that include all genders, races, abilities, etc. Diversity and Inclusion Are Key to Improving Longevity Fitness, Report Finds What Organizing Inclusion Means WebInclusive systems require changes at all levels of society. At the school level, teachers must be trained, buildings must be refurbished and students must receive accessible learning materials. At the community level, stigma and discrimination must be tackled and individuals need to be educated on the benefit of inclusive education.
